Deep-link routing for Lanternfish 4.2: universal links now resolve through the Hopvale router before hitting the legacy scheme handler. Ship order: update the route manifest, bump the intent filter version, then redeploy the edge resolver. QA must verify cold-start links on both store builds. Do not promote until the Marrow team signs off on fallback paths. The resolver bundle must be signed before upload; use the key below.

release key, kajeg-yawif: bky6_axksxH

## Deployment

The Invoxa billing worker ships with blue-green deploys by default. Each release provisions the inactive color, runs the smoke suite, then shifts job consumption over once all checks pass. Plugin authors should note that plugins are loaded fresh on the incoming color, so stateful plugins must persist anything they need externally before cut-over. The previous color stays warm for one drain window to absorb rollbacks. To reproduce the standard environment locally, use the configuration values the service ships with, shown below.

service settings:
ralael:
  pin: 7453
  tenant: zorath
  seal: seal_087806e4
  metrics_host: metrics.ralael.paliqworks.example
  standby_team: fraath
  escalation: praok-istiel
  nonce: 10e083

Ticket: BranchSweeper bot failing on the staging org. Root cause appears to be a misconfigured .env shipped in last week's image — SWEEP_INTERVAL was set to 0, causing a tight loop, and DRY_RUN was left true so nothing was deleted. Reviewer, please confirm the corrected file: interval back to 6h, dry run false. The repo-access secret follows on the next line.

vault entry, fadup-tagag: RELAY_SECRET8=2fd92179

Subject: Kiosk watchdog cut-over done

Hi — quick wrap-up for your review. We swapped the old heartbeat script on the Brimvale kiosks for the new Perchlight watchdog last night. Restart loop detection now kicks in after three misses, and the escalation path goes through the ops pager instead of silent reboots. No incidents during the window. For your audit, here are the live service settings as deployed.

settings of fajog-hahif:
[sorax]
port = 7000
region = upper-2
host = sorax.nelvroworks.corp
timeout_ms = 3000
retries = 4